Output dde548894d875c56250fe4e67b1829cc93c81cbff2a986db02340aae16aa34d9:1

value
69896145
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70070567c44860afa1c9f8ea38776dbbdfbd2b9c OP_EQUALVERIFY OP_CHECKSIG
address
1BDM6KbWJx4sPHEQMW4uLjADosZ5WkLw7a
transaction
dde548894d875c56250fe4e67b1829cc93c81cbff2a986db02340aae16aa34d9
spent
true